The Telluride Blues & Brews Festival is excited to partner with the Colorado Brewers Guild for another year! The Colorado Brewers Guild (CBG) is a nonprofit trade association with the mission to promote, protect, and propel independent craft breweries in the State of Craft Beer (Colorado) through advocacy, community, education, and public awareness. The majority of the state’s 400+ licensed breweries are members. Stop by the Colorado Brewers Guild Tent to meet folks from the guild and to try some craft beers that represent some of the state’s best breweries not in attendance at the event.

Brewers Showcase
The Brewers Showcase is a multi-faceted experience with events spanning the entire festival weekend.
The Showcase will host four intimate tasting sessions with 26 breweries pouring unlimited samples for attendees. The sessions will also feature a special tasting tent hosted by the Colorado Brewers Guild serving the best in Colorado craft beer from select breweries that can’t attend the event.
The House of Brews bar returns with rotating beer styles each day from attending breweries. To top it all off, the Showcase will kick off with a multi-course beer pairing dinner that will strategically pair modern mountain dishes with special craft beer.
Sierra Nevada Brewing Company will return as the long-standing craft beer partner to the Telluride Blues & Brews Festival. Throughout the event, Sierra Nevada will pour many of their classic styles along with six rare, specialty beers and a unique "festival-only" flavor.






















Tasting Sessions
Presented by the Telluride Blues Society
The Brewers Showcase will feature four tasting sessions in a dedicated Beer Garden on the north end of the festival grounds located in between the Main Stage and the Blues Stage. These sessions will host limited attendees providing the opportunity to interact with the brewers on an intimate level.
Two of the sessions will be held on Friday afternoon and two on Saturday afternoon. Three of the sessions will offer attendees a tasting experience with 26 breweries pouring over 70 styles of craft beer. Each session will run for two hours in length with tickets available for $30 per session.
The late Saturday session will feature 35 or more special, high ABV, barrel-aged, rare, wild and non-traditional craft beers. This session will also run for two hours in length with tickets available at $45 per person.

Crafting Award-Winning Beers For Over 40 Years
Sierra Nevada Brewing Company is a craft beer pioneer and a household name among beer enthusiasts worldwide. Established in 1980 in Chico, California, the brewery has been producing quality beers for over 40 years. The company prides itself on its commitment to sustainability, using solar panels to power its facilities and reusing packaging materials. Sierra Nevada is well known for its flagship beer, Sierra Nevada Pale Ale, which has become a classic American craft beer. The company also offers a wide range of beers, from IPAs to stouts to seasonal brews. With a focus on quality and sustainability, Sierra Nevada Brewing Company continues to be a leader in the craft beer industry.

House Of Brews
Try One Or Try Them All
The House Of Brews Bar returns this year with local, regional and national breweries showcasing their best suds on a rotating list of styles throughout the festival, with at least ten styles each day. To ensure a diverse menu for all attendees, the House Of Brews will also have hard ciders, hard tea, hard seltzers and NA Beer options available for purchase.
The House of Brews Bar is located on the North side of the festival grounds, adjacent to the main entrance.
